The Sun House Guild of the Grace Hudson Museum will have its Annual Gala Fundraiser from 5 to 8 p.m. on Saturday, Sept. 14. Always a highlight of the cultural year in Ukiah and the primary fundraising event for the Museum, the theme of this year's Gala is "For the Love of Art." The event will be held on the lawn in front of the Sun House, and will include silent and live auctions, entertainment with DJ Jerry Schultz, dinner, drinks, and a ceremonial poem.

"Art is the connection that brings everyone here together," elaborates Museum Director David Burton, "whether it's appreciation of Grace's paintings; or of Pomo baskets; or of exhibits featuring local artists; or of art from places outside of Ukiah. Whether it's hosting Writers Read (a popular monthly literary arts series), music, film screenings, and lectures--all these activities bring us back to the core principles of this museum: to provide a venue for the education and enjoyment of art and culture, and to inspire curiosity and creativity. Most of all, it creates a place where the community can come together to share its love of art in all its forms."

The evening will begin at 5 p.m. Wine and limited cocktails will be served as guests mingle and the silent auction gets underway. The ten items in the live auction include a small plane flight for three above Mendocino County (includes lunch); a wild game dinner for eight at Macgruder Ranch, featuring a private concert by Spencer Brewer and Alex de Grassi; a group pottery class with Ukiah ceramicist Jan Hoyman; and four mid-level box seats at Levi’s Stadium to see the 49ers play the Arizona Cardinals on November 11.

At around 6:15, Sun House Guild President Tom Liden and Museum Director Burton will make brief remarks, followed by a poem by Ukiah Poet Laureate Roberta Werdinger on the theme of "For the Love of Art." Dinner will be served, catered by noted Hopland chef Beth Kieffer. Several different local wineries have donated wines for the occasion. Non-alcoholic and vegetarian options will also be available. The silent auction will end around 7:15, with the live auction beginning shortly after.

The Sun House Guild, an indispensable part of the Museum's operations, is a private nonprofit group that raises funding to support the Museum’s exhibitions, public programs, and outreach. The annual gala represents a huge part of their fundraising efforts. For the past two galas, the Guild raised additional funds for an ambitious two-year project to water-protect the Sun House and refurbish landscaping around it, including installation of a new irrigation system and the placement of plants that more closely resemble those that existed at the time Grace and John Hudson lived there. At this year’s gala, Burton wants to return attention back to "the heart of the Museum"--its exhibits and programs.

Those have included, just in the past few years, exhibits on indigenous photographers; wildflowers and climate change; early California landscape artists; Mendocino County assemblage art; and a recent, well-received show on the tattoo arts. "It's a real diversity of art forms that we're able to showcase here," Burton, a writer himself, notes. Having relocated to the Ukiah Valley in November 2017 to assume directorship of the Museum, Burton was instantly impressed by how such a professional and classy museum exists and is supported in a city the size of Ukiah. “It truly is the cultural jewel of Ukiah," he says. "And it's a real pleasure to be in a community that values artists and has so many--from visual to performing to the written word. Art could be about anything--depression, love, politics. It connects us on many levels with the people who came before us--and with one another now--ultimately helping us to a greater understanding of the human experience."
